I have a Tanabe y pipe since it has smaller inlet dimensions the 3" inlet y pipes. The hfcs are berk. I had the y pipe on with the hks and it sounded good. A little annoying around 70mph cruising and going up hills at a low rpm. After the hfcs, it got too loud. I would have to say the hfcs would cause a higher effect on the tone and volume of the exhaust than the y pipe.

Right now its just the hfcs and y pipe on with everything else stock. I still have the hks sitting in the garage. I could stand a little more sound soI have considered using a round magnaflow resonator to replace the one in the stock midpipe one as a few members have done but no definite plans of yet. I will mention that I am probably more sensitive to the noise than others. In my previous VQ30, the entire exhaust was aftermarket except the rear section, which worked great for me.
